In this video I take a look at the Sony 24-70mm F2.8 G Master range. It belongs to a new class of lenses called G Master and serves as Sony's top of the line lens range focusing on bokeh, construction and resolution. Keep watching to see how this lens performs on the Sony A7RM2.
